- A Very Good Collection of Whammies

A distillation of the B-52's oeuvre into one small CD. Whenever I listen to best-of CD's, however, I feel the need to put on my nit-picking hat - and there's a few nits worth picking. Their second album WILD PLANET seems to get undue attention (four tracks?) while the good album BOUNCING OFF THE SATELLITES doesn't get any ("Girl From Ipanema Goes to Greenland" would've fit in very well here). And I was somewhat dismayed to see that "Legal Tender" didn't make the cut, either. The two new tracks are decent but forgettable. For those new to B-52-land, however, this is probably the best place to begin.

- This Disk has HDCD encoding

This is a great album. It is a great representation of the music they have been putting out over the years. But the real treat of this disk is it's HDCD encoding. So if you have a CD player with HDCD decoding instead of hearing the rather flat 16 bit CD sound, you will get the full 20 bit HDCD sound. This may not sound like a big deal, but the difference in sound quality is remarkable.
